Steps for
converting
decimal numbers
to its rational
form :
Write the
given
decimal
divided by 1
Multiply both
numerator and
denominator by
10 for every
digit after the
decimal point,if
there are three
digits after the
decimal point
we need to
multiply both
the numerator
and
denominator by
10x10x10
Reduce to
lowest term
To Determine How
Many Significant
Digits A Number
Has,We must
Remember That:
all nonzero digits
are significant
zeros between
nonzero digits
are significant
zeros at the end
of a decimal are
significant; zeros
that appear to
the right of the
decimal
all other zeros
are not
significant
